What am I planning on doing in 2008? Here’s a look at my mini-list of changes I hope to accomplish:

1. Acquire.

I’m going to try to get my hands on more domains I want. I’ve been buying in the last couple of months (might I add I am in debt due to domains?) and am going to stop. I was approached by some interested in purchasing some of my domains, so I’m going to see if I can finalize any deals which will boost earnings in early ’08 and give me some more spending power when trying to purchase.

2. Organize.

I’m going to run errands today, but when I get back I’m going to see what I want to use to help me get more organized. I think I’m going to go with a simple excel sheet, but I want to “shop around” and see if there is something a bit more advanced. I want to get more organized with my earnings/money I spent because of damn taxes. 2007′s tax add-up is going to be HELL for me due to lack of organization, but Google + other providers do make it a little easy to go back and get logs of what was earned.

3. Develop

Domainers ALWAYS put this on their “to do lists.” I do as well. I’ve already fallen behind in some of my ideas, but I’m not that worried. It’s one thing to have a domain that’s not making anything–these need to be developed–and one thats at least making something. If a domain does get traffic and it’s a targeted domain, you bet it’s going to get developed. I think of new ways to get sites up everyday. I feel like in 2009 I’m just going to see if I can make deals with people to develop them with me and allow them to be “partners.” Not sure yet, since there are some pretty big names and I wouldn’t know if I want to have a site maintained or just pay for it and sit back and see what happens. These are the decisions that are going to have to eventually be made.

4. Improve Communication Skill

I’ve been approached by a couple people wanting some of my domains… badly. I’m not that bad at communication, but I haven’t done enough research about value so I lag in responding. I don’t want to sell anything lower than I need to and I don’t want things to be high enough where a buyer may get scared. I haven’t closed a lot of mentionable sales this year since I’m more of a buy and hold type of person. I do the occasional LLLL.com flips… and those have proven to be VERY PROFITABLE. If you can get your hands on LLLL.com, IT’S WORTH IT.

8. Access More Often

I HATE this one, but I really feel that I need more access. With the amount of growth I’ve had in the last 3 months, I feel I may need to be connected online more often. I had a PDA a while ago but it was annoying me having it in my pocket. I got rid of it, and now sort of regret it. Will be going cell phone shopping within the next 2 months to get something I can use to check up on sites. One of my sites got hacked twice in the last 4 months. Annoying. Lost a lot of revenue since it was hacked the first time while I was on vacation. I didn’t check up everyday, so it went 1 week not working properly. Took me about one week and a ton of e-mails to get the situation resolved since I wasn’t at my desktop computer. Second time wasn’t that bad. Had about 20 hour downtime. When I saw revenue decreased by 98%, I knew there was a problem. It’s always good to monitor stats!
